Cultural History of Modern Architecture I
Kulturgeschichte der modernen Architektur I
This two-semester course offers an introduction to the basic elements of the history of European architecture through its development since the late 19th century. It focuses on the examination of various key trends by studying specific chapters and primary texts, both within their local context and the framework of the history of humanities, as part of a complex and continuous development.
